What Does LDRH Do?

The iShares iBonds 1-5 Year High Yield and Income Ladder ETF (LDRH) is designed to provide investors with a diversified portfolio of high-yield, short-term bond ETFs. The fund operates by tracking the investment results of an index composed of underlying iShares iBonds High Yield and Income ETFs, all with maturities of less than six years. This approach offers a laddered maturity structure, where bonds mature at different intervals, providing a more predictable income stream and reducing interest rate risk compared to holding individual bonds or a single maturity bond fund. The ETF is managed by BlackRock, a global investment management firm. The fund's objective is to offer a balance between income generation and capital preservation by focusing on the shorter end of the high-yield bond market. By investing in a portfolio of iBonds ETFs, LDRH provides diversification across numerous high-yield bonds, mitigating the risk associated with individual bond defaults. The fund is accessible to a wide range of investors, from individuals to institutions, seeking exposure to the high-yield bond market with a defined maturity horizon. The ETF's structure allows for daily liquidity, enabling investors to buy or sell shares easily on the open market. LDRH's strategy is particularly attractive in environments where interest rates are expected to rise, as the shorter maturities provide less sensitivity to rate increases.

What Industry Does LDRH Operate In?

The asset management industry is characterized by intense competition and evolving investor preferences. Income-focused ETFs like LDRH operate within the broader fixed-income market, which is influenced by macroeconomic factors such as interest rates, inflation, and credit spreads. The high-yield bond market, in particular, is sensitive to economic cycles, with higher default rates during recessions. LDRH competes with other fixed-income ETFs and actively managed bond funds, with its key differentiator being the laddered maturity structure and focus on high-yield bonds with maturities of less than six years.

LDRH Financial Services Stock FAQ

What does iShares iBonds 1-5 Year High Yield and Income Ladder ETF do?

The iShares iBonds 1-5 Year High Yield and Income Ladder ETF (LDRH) offers investors a diversified portfolio of high-yield bonds with maturities ranging from one to five years. It achieves this by investing in a series of underlying iShares iBonds ETFs, each with a specific maturity date.

What are the main risks for LDRH?

The primary risks for LDRH include credit risk, interest rate risk, and market risk. Credit risk refers to the possibility that issuers of the underlying high-yield bonds may default on their obligations. Interest rate risk arises from the potential for rising interest rates to negatively impact bond prices.

How does iShares iBonds 1-5 Year High Yield and Income Ladder ETF manage credit risk?

iShares iBonds 1-5 Year High Yield and Income Ladder ETF manages credit risk primarily through diversification. By investing in a portfolio of underlying iShares iBonds High Yield and Income ETFs, the fund gains exposure to a wide range of high-yield bonds, mitigating the impact of any single issuer defaulting.

What regulatory challenges does iShares iBonds 1-5 Year High Yield and Income Ladder ETF face?

As an ETF, iShares iBonds 1-5 Year High Yield and Income Ladder ETF is subject to regulations under the Investment Company Act of 1940. These regulations govern various aspects of the fund's operations, including its structure, investment policies, and disclosure requirements. The fund must also comply with securities laws and regulations related to trading and market manipulation.
